I only have a short run to cover with DENSO TAPE FLASHING TAPE and I'm wondering how vital the primer is. Does anyone here know the answer? I'ld rather not have fork out more money for this little job.


Whenever I've used Flashband, it's usually been on a very uneven surface, often with grit or gravel embedded in it (i.e. a typical flat roof covered with roofing felt and gravel). To ensure good adhesion and a good contact and seal between the roof and the Flashband, I've always spread a generous layer of liquid bitumen paint first

formatting link
or similar), and applied the Flashband before the bitumen dries, so that it squidges out around the edges. Messy job though if you're not careful.
